Overview

Daniel Chemisana is affiliated with the University of Lleida in Spain, engaging in research primarily within the fields of engineering and energy. Their research covers multiple interconnected subfields including electrical and electronic engineering, renewable energy, sustainability and the environment, environmental engineering, atomic and molecular physics and optics, as well as building and construction.

Their scholarly output encompasses a wide array of topics related to solar energy and optimization techniques. Main topics of their work include solar cell performance optimization, photovoltaic system optimization techniques, solar thermal and photovoltaic systems, building energy and comfort optimization, photovoltaic systems and sustainability, solar radiation and photovoltaics, and chalcogenide semiconductor thin films.

Frequent collaborators in their work include Chr. Lamnatou, Álex Moreno, Rodolphe Vaillon, Eduardo F. Férnández, and Jaume Giné. These partnerships have contributed to various aspects of their research topics and publications.

Recent papers authored or co-authored by Daniel Chemisana illustrate the scope and focus of their research:

  • Smart grids and smart technologies in relation to photovoltaics, storage systems, buildings and the environment (2021), published in Renewable Energy
  • Optimizing planning and operation of renewable energy communities with genetic algorithms (2023), published in Applied Energy
  • Photovoltaic/thermal systems based on concentrating and non-concentrating technologies: Working fluids at low, medium and high temperatures (2020), published in Renewable and Sustainable Energy Reviews
  • Analysis of the performances of a building-integrated PV/Thermal system (2021), published in Journal of Cleaner Production
  • User behaviour models to forecast electricity consumption of residential customers based on smart metering data (2022), published in Energy Reports
